Charles默认是无法进行https的抓包的,网上有如何安装证书让Charles能抓包的教程,下面是我看的两篇,但是感觉他们讲的有点啰嗦,我只需要mac的抓包,而且遇到了一些意料之外的问题,整理+记录一下
Mac上使用Charles抓取https—博客园
在MAC上使用Charles抓包HTTPS接口—简书

操作

1.如图打开

2.添加

如果添加失败,钥匙串中搜索charles,删除后重新执行上述操作
3.双击证书,信任改为始终信任

4.打开SSL Proxying Settings,如图设置


完成

意义不明的设置:
有教程说这边也要打勾,实测不需要

Charles mac版本进行https抓包的配置方法相关推荐

  1. Charles 4.2.1 HTTPS抓包

    Charles 4.2.1 HTTPS抓包 Charles iPhone抓包 Mac必须与iPhone连接同一WiFi Proxy -> SSL Proxying Settings ->  ...

  2. Charles电脑及手机https抓包设置

    一.电脑抓包设置: 1.Proxy==>Proxy Settings: 2.Proxy==>SSL Proxying Settings(*号表示可以抓取任意地址的数据): 3.证书安装: ...

  3. 用Fiddler、Charles和mitmproxy进行手机抓包的配置教程

    写爬虫时,有些数据pc端并不能提供我们需要的数据例如抖音,就需要对手机端数据进行抓取,目前来说比较常用的app抓包软件:Fiddler,mitmproxy,Charles,这些软件在进行数据抓包之前都 ...

  4. 小米6使用Charles进行HTTPS抓包

    在Mac上使用Charles进行手机的HTTPS抓包 1. 小米篇 1.1 环境 MacOS 10.13.3 Charles 4.0.2 小米6 Android7.1.1 MIUI9.2 1.2 在M ...

  5. Mac下用Charles实现Android http和https抓包

    背景 工作以后,团队需要,抓包工具用的特别多.Charles功能丰富,能满足需要抓包的大多数场景. 之所以专门讲一下Android抓包,一个原因是笔者从事Android开发,经常用:另外,就是网上关于 ...

  6. mac下HTTP与HTTPS抓包

    mac下HTTP与HTTPS抓包 HTTP抓包流程 1. 在mac 电脑 上下载代理软件,charlse或者fiddler均可以: 下载方法:http://www.charlesproxy.com/可 ...

  7. Https/Tcp抓包工具Charles、fiddler,ping (网络诊断工具),Android平台HTTPS抓包解决方案及问题分析HttpCanary

    市面上已经有一些弱网络模拟工具,比如微软的Network Emulator for Windows Toolkit(NEWT),Facebook的Augmented Traffic Control(A ...

  8. Charles的https抓包及使用

    一.背景 1.Charles的https抓包功能只能在版本3.11以上可用. 2.Charles的下载地址[os版本和win版本都有列出]:Download a Free Trial of Charl ...

  9. IOS https抓包及10.3.3版本证书不生效问题解决

    Charles安装 HTTP抓包 HTTPS抓包 1. Charles安装 官网下载安装Charles: https://www.charlesproxy.com/download/ 2. HTTP抓 ...

  10. https抓包_浅谈HTTPS抓包原理,为什么Charles能够抓取HTTPS报文?

    Charles作用其实相当于拦截器,当客户端和服务器通信时,Charles其实会先接收到服务器的证书,但是它会自己生成一个证书发送给客户端(不管是Web端或App应用),也就是说它不仅仅是拦截,甚至还 ...

最新文章

  1. 《linux文件权限管理大总结》RHEL6
  2. ubuntu18.10安装octave
  3. python人脸识别opencv_用python和opencv 做人脸识别
  4. CF1550F Jumping Around
  5. 解决django运行中连接mysql数据库超时报错pymysql.err.InterfaceError
  6. mysql循环更新_MySql多表循环遍历更新
  7. ASP.NET MVC5+EF6+EasyUI 后台管理系统(59)-BLL层重构
  8. pyecharts查看版本_pyecharts的版本问题
  9. 制作马卡龙渐变海报教程
  10. 计算机无法识别苹果6手机,电脑无法识别iphone6怎么处理
  11. 倾囊相授:小编是如何从阿里云转战达摩院并成功上岸de?
  12. vc常见问题108问-很有资料价值
  13. 三升序列 和递增序列
  14. CoreData的使用
  15. nestjs入门(controller,service,module)
  16. J0ker的CISSP之路:复习-Information Security Management(2)
  17. Kony开发入门及学习路线介绍
  18. 基于SSM实现家政管理平台的开发和实现
  19. python基础包的functools的reduce方法-亢保星
  20. It is time you did something (注意这里要用过去式)

热门文章

  1. 计算机配置更新怎么关闭,如何关闭戴尔电脑自动更新系统配置
  2. java mina框架教程_java mina框架的使用和一些自己的理解
  3. C#inSSIDer强大的wifi无线热点信号扫描器源码
  4. 年会抽奖(错排算法)
  5. 架构师于小波:魅族实时消息推送架构
  6. 高等数学在计算机领域的应用,计算机专业高等数学应用性改革探索论文
  7. 联想笔记本进入不了BIOS的解决方法
  8. 维宏控制卡四轴那个好_维宏维鸿四轴真四轴联动雕刻机运动控制卡说明书
  9. 阿铭Linux_网站维护学习笔记201903027
  10. 【深度学习技术】小样本医学影像的深度学习关键技术之深度模型的可解释性